Extensis adds control features to Suitcase Server X1

updated 11:35 am EDT, Tue October 5, 2004

Suitcase Server X1


Extensis today released , which provides administrators added control over the usage of fonts across a workgroup or an entire organization. Administrators have the ability to manage their font libraries centrally, manage their font licenses and compliancy effectively, and ensure all workgroup members are using the identical versions of all fonts. Suitcase Server X1 offers greater control over the usage of fonts on client desktops with a series of permissions to allow individual-users to control specific client features, such as the ability to automatically remove all non-approved fonts, the power to save finds and the authority to override system fonts on local machines, and more. The English version of Suitcase Server X1 is available for $1,200 for the Server (with a complimentary client license). Additional clients are $130 per seat.

Extensis says that by utilizing Suitcase Server X1, administrators can remove any unapproved fonts that a user may have added to any of the System Font folders. In addition, administrators can decide on a user-by-user basis, which individuals have permission to temporarily add fonts to their local Suitcase Client.
